首页 | 官方网站   微博 | 高级检索  
     

地理信息系统中建立最短路径的算法
引用本文:宋巨川,李军,张文俊.地理信息系统中建立最短路径的算法[J].上海大学学报(自然科学版),1997(Z1).
作者姓名:宋巨川  李军  张文俊
作者单位:上海大学通信与信息工程学院信息工程系
摘    要:本文采用三种基于图论的算法:迪杰斯特拉(Dijkstra)算法、弗洛伊德(Floyd)算法和矩阵算法来建立一个实际的地理信息管理系统(GIS)中寻找任意两点间最短路径的问题,并在系统中加以实现.同时讨论了这几种算法的原理、特点、时间复杂度,同时根据实际情况对上述算法进行了比较和优化.最后,结合本系统的具体情况,针对若干典型问题,如“坐标位置的确定”和“简化地理信息数据的输入工作”等给出了相应的解决办法.系统实现结果表明,优化的算法降低了运行复杂度并减少了系统资源的占用;且系统对底层地理信息透明,便于扩展,具有广泛的应用前景.

关 键 词:图论  迪杰斯特拉算法  弗洛伊德算法  地理信息系统

Algorithm on How to Find the Shortest Path in GIS
Abstract:
Keywords:graph theory    Dijkstra algorithm    Floyd algorithm    GIS  
本文献已被 CNKI 等数据库收录!
设为首页 | 免责声明 | 关于勤云 | 加入收藏

Copyright©北京勤云科技发展有限公司    京ICP备09084417号-23

京公网安备 11010802026262号